Abstract
Hepatic steatosis is common in hepatitis C virus (HCV)-infected patients and may be associated with the metabolic syndrome. We studied steatosis in patients treated with peginterferonalpha-2a plus ribavirin. Forty-five of 207 patients (22%) had >5% hepatic steatosis at baseline. Significantly more patients with steatosis than without were HCV genotype 3 (51%vs 14%; P < 0.0001) had higher HCV-RNA (P = 0.0045), body weight (P = 0.0176), body mass index (BMI, P = 0.0352) and serum triglycerides (TG) (P = 0.0364), hypertriglyceridaemia (P = 0.0009), elevated blood pressure/history of hypertension (P = 0.0229) and lower cholesterol (P = 0.0009). Significant steatosis predictors were genotype 3 (OR 9.04, 95% CI 3.85-21.21, P < 0.0001), HCV-RNA (OR 2.96, 1.49-5.88, P = 0.0019) and triglycerides (OR 1.06, 1.02-1.11, P = 0.0071). In genotype 3 patients, HCV-RNA was the only significant predictor (OR 11.15, 2.60-47.81, P = 0.0012). In non-genotype 3 patients, hypertriglyceridaemia was the only significant predictor (OR 1.07, 1.02-1.12, P = 0.0041). 134 of 207 patients (65%) achieved an sustained virological response (SVR) with peginterferon alpha-2a plus ribavirin, similar to the overall response rate. In genotype 3 patients with an SVR, steatosis decreased from 48% to 13% (baseline to end-point). No change was seen in the steatosis rate in non-genotype 3 patients with an SVR. This large and comprehensive analysis of a large data base from a multinational trial further adds to the observations that chronic HCV is associated with hepatic steatosis in approximately a fifth of patients. Further, features of the metabolic syndrome are associated with hepatic steatosis in most of these patients. Steatosis is significantly more common in genotype 3 compared with other genotypes, and in these patients, an SVR is associated with steatosis clearance.

Abstract
Attempts to investigate changes in various forms of intrahepatic hepatitis B virus (HBV) DNA during antiviral therapy have been hampered by limitations in technologies and scarcity of adequate tissue for analysis. We used a sensitive, specific assay to detect and quantitate covalently closed circular DNA (cccDNA) from total intrahepatic HBV DNA in clinical liver specimens. Total HBV DNA and cccDNA from 21 needle-biopsy specimens were quantified, with levels ranging from 0.1 to 9.8 copies/cell and 0.3 to 491.0 copies/cell, respectively. Then, we performed the same determinations on baseline and week-52 liver needle-biopsy specimens from eight patients enrolled in a clinical trial and evaluated the association between intrahepatic HBV DNA levels and serological and virological endpoints. In most patients, levels of intrahepatic HBV DNA, including cccDNA, decreased over the 52-week study, regardless of therapy or serological outcome. Higher ratios of cccDNA to total HBV DNA were detected at week 52 than at baseline indicating a shift in predominance of nonreplicating virus in posttreatment specimens. In patients who achieved treatment-related or spontaneous hepatitis B e antigen (HBeAg) responses, including those harbouring tyrosine-methionine-aspartate-aspartate-mutant HBV, levels of intrahepatic and serum HBV DNA suppression were greater than those in patients without HBeAg responses. In conclusion, this pilot study of intrahepatic HBV replicative forms in patients with chronic hepatitis B indicated that total intrahepatic and, specifically, cccDNA levels are not static but change as a reflection of serological and virological events.

Abstract
BACKGROUND Activation of hepatic stellate cells is the earliest step in fibrogenesis. Alpha-smooth muscle actin (alpha-SMA), expressed by activated hepatic stellate cells, and C-terminal procollagen alpha1(III) propeptide (PIIICP) are early markers of fibrogenesis and should precede fibrosis. AIM Determine if suppression of hepatitis B virus replication with lamivudine would decrease fibrogenesis as measured by immunohistochemical markers. METHODS Paired liver biopsies from patients with hepatitis B before and after therapy with lamivudine (n=47) or placebo (n=33) were studied. alpha-SMA and PIIICP were detected in paraffin-embedded tissue by immunohistochemistry and quantified in a blinded manner by video imaging analysis. RESULTS Liver biopsies from patients treated with lamivudine showed a significant decrease in alpha-SMA expression (1.06+/-0.23 vs. 0.58+/-0.11, pre vs. post, P<0.05). Placebo recipients had increased levels of alpha-SMA (0.82+/-0.14 vs. 1.32+/-0.21, P<0.05). PIIICP was similarly decreased after lamivudine. Among subjects whose Histologic Activity Index fibrosis score was unchanged or worsened, the mean change in alpha-SMA expression was significantly decreased in the lamivudine group compared with placebo. CONCLUSIONS Lamivudine decreased markers of hepatic stellate cell activation and collagen synthesis. Immunohistochemical techniques are sensitive for assessing fibrogenesis and will be useful in trials of antiviral and antifibrotic agents.

Abstract
In patients with chronic hepatitis C, 48 weeks of therapy with interferon (IFN) plus ribavirin results in a sustained virologic response of 40%. Preliminary analysis suggests that measuring HCV RNA at week 24, rather than week 12, might provide the best prediction of treatment response. To assess the clinical utility of serum HCV RNA determinations at different times during therapy as a predictor of a sustained virologic response we evaluated 912 treatment-naïve patients. Patients were randomized to receive IFN-alpha2b, 3 million units (MU) three times weekly (tiw), for 24 or 48 weeks with either ribavirin or placebo, and then followed for 24 weeks. Serum HCV RNA was measured at weeks 4 and 12 in patients treated for 24 weeks; at 4, 12, and 24 weeks during therapy in those treated for 48 weeks, and week 24 post-therapy in all patients. Sustained response was defined as loss of serum HCV RNA at week 24 follow-up. Other patients were considered virologic nonresponders. For patients receiving 48 weeks of combination therapy, detectable serum HCV RNA at week 24 predicted nonresponse (positive predictive value) in 99% of patients compared to 89% at week 12. In patients treated for 24 weeks, testing at week 12 was more predictive of nonresponse than testing at week 4 in the combination-therapy group but not in the monotherapy group. Hence, for combination therapy, testing for serum HCV RNA as a predictor of nonresponse is most accurate at week 24 of therapy; a positive test correctly identified 99% of nonresponders.

Abstract
There is currently no universally accepted numbering convention for the antiviral drug-related resistance mutations in the reverse transcriptase (rt) domain of the human hepatitis B virus (HBV) polymerase. The published inconsistencies have resulted from different HBV genotypes. A standardized numbering system for HBV polymerase is proposed. The new system is based on functional observations of HBV surface gene proteins (preS1, preS2, and HBsAg) and on the current convention used for human immunodeficiency virus type 1 (HIV-1) polymerase proteins (protease, rt, and integrase), in which the amino acid numbering restarts at the first codon position of each domain. The HBV polymerase protein can be divided into 4 domains (terminal protein, spacer, rt, ribonuclease H) and each of these can be numbered separately. In this proposal, the HBV rt domain starts with the highly conserved EDWGPCDEHG motif, contains 344 amino acids, and the lamivudine-related resistance mutations are found at amino acid rtL180M (previously amino acid 528, 526, 515, or 525) and rtM204V/I (previously 552, 550, 539, or 549). The new consensus rt domain numbering system is genotype independent and allows investigators to number any previously and newly discovered antiviral-related amino acid change in a standardized manner.

Abstract
Hepatitis B viremia and emergence of hepatitis B virus (HBV) YMDD variants with reduced susceptibility to lamivudine were analyzed in patient sera from a phase II study of extended lamivudine therapy. Within 12 weeks, all patients exhibited a marked virologic response to lamivudine: >99% reduction (median 5 log decrease) in serum HBV DNA levels. Virus remained at >104 genomes/mL in 11 patients and decreased to <104 genomes/mL in the remaining 12 patients. In 10 patients, detectable YMDD variants emerged during the course of treatment. Six patients, including 3 with YMDD variants, experienced hepatitis B e antigen seroconversion while on lamivudine therapy or soon after its discontinuation. No patients with HBV DNA levels >104 genomes/mL seroconverted. Thus, patients who respond to lamivudine therapy with dramatic reductions in viral DNA level (to <104 genomes/mL) appear more likely to seroconvert than patients who do not achieve this level of HBV clearance.

Abstract
BACKGROUND AND METHODS Although the nucleoside analogue lamivudine has shown promise in patients with chronic hepatitis B, long-term data on patients from the United States are lacking. We randomly assigned previously untreated patients with chronic hepatitis B to receive either 100 mg of oral lamivudine or placebo daily for 52 weeks. We then followed them for an additional 16 weeks to evaluate post-treatment safety and the durability of responses. The primary end point with respect to efficacy was a reduction of at least 2 points in the score on the Histologic Activity Index. On this scale, scores can range from 0 (normal) to 22 (most severe abnormalities). RESULTS Of the 143 randomized patients, 137 were included in the efficacy analysis: 66 in the lamivudine group and 71 in the placebo group. The other six patients were excluded at the base-line visit because of the absence of a documented history of hepatitis B surface antigen for at least six months. After 52 weeks of treatment, lamivudine recipients were more likely than placebo recipients to have a histologic response (52 percent vs. 23 percent, P<0.001), loss of hepatitis B e antigen (HBeAg) in serum (32 percent vs. 11 percent, P=0.003), sustained suppression of serum hepatitis B virus (HBV) DNA to undetectable levels (44 percent vs. 16 percent, P<0.001), and sustained normalization of serum alanine aminotransferase levels (41 percent vs. 7 percent, P<0.001), and they were less likely to have increased hepatic fibrosis (5 percent vs. 20 percent, P=0.01). Lamivudine recipients were also more likely to undergo HBeAg seroconversion, defined as the loss of HBeAg, undetectable levels of serum HBV DNA, and the appearance of antibodies against HBeAg (17 percent vs. 6 percent, P=0.04). HBeAg responses persisted in most patients for 16 weeks after the discontinuation of treatment. Lamivudine was well tolerated. Self-limited post-treatment elevations in serum alanine aminotransferase were more common in lamivudine recipients: 25 percent had serum alanine aminotransferase levels that were at least three times base-line levels, as compared with 8 percent of placebo recipients (P=0.01). The clinical condition of all patients remained stable during the study. CONCLUSIONS In U.S. patients with previously untreated chronic hepatitis B, one year of lamivudine therapy had favorable effects on histologic, virologic, and biochemical features of the disease and was well tolerated. HBeAg responses were generally sustained after treatment.

Abstract
In patients with chronic hepatitis B, brief lamivudine therapy suppresses hepatitis B virus (HBV) DNA but results infrequently in sustained losses of virus replication posttreatment. We evaluated treatment response and its posttreatment durability during up to 18 months of lamivudine therapy (100 mg/d) in 24 patients who had hepatitis B e antigen (HBeAg) despite 1 to 3 months of prior therapy. Therapy was to be stopped after HBeAg loss or seroconversion (acquisition of antibody to HBeAg); posttreatment monitoring continued for 6 months. During therapy, which was well tolerated, HBV DNA became undetectable in all evaluable patients, accompanied by reduced alanine transaminase (ALT) activity. The cumulative 18-month confirmed loss of HBeAg during therapy was 9 of 24 (38%) and seroconversion was 5 of 24 (21%). Therapy was discontinued after HBeAg loss/seroconversion in 7 patients, and HBeAg status was maintained in all. Four of the patients with HBeAg responses lost HBsAg at least once. In 10 (43%) of 23 patients tested, we identified HBV polymerase YMDD mutations, 3 with detectable HBV DNA (2 with ALT elevations) and 7 without virological/biochemical breakthrough. In conclusion, up to 18 months of lamivudine therapy was well tolerated, suppressed HBV replication consistently, and tripled the frequency of HBeAg losses observed during brief-duration therapy; HBeAg loss/seroconversion remained durable posttreatment. The emergence of YMDD-variant HBV was relatively common but occurred typically without reappearance of detectable HBV DNA or ALT elevation. Our observations suggest that lamivudine can be stopped after confirmed HBeAg loss or seroconversion.

Abstract
A striking association has been demonstrated recently between mutations in amino acid residues 2209-2248 of the nonstructural protein 5a (NS5a) region of hepatitis C virus (HCV) and sustained responses to interferon in Japanese patients infected with genotype 1b. Therefore, analysis of this sequence has been suggested as a predictor of treatment response. We sought to determine whether mutations in this region predict outcome in U.S. patients infected with genotype 1b hepatitis C virus (HCV-1b). We analyzed stored pretreatment sera retrospectively from 22 patients with HCV-1b infection who had received interferon alpha-2b (IFNalpha-2b) as part of a controlled trial. Two patients were sustained responders (SR), 7 were transient responders (TR), and 13 were nonresponders (NR). We performed nested reverse transcription-polymerase chain reaction (RT-PCR) on extracted RNA using primers flanking HCV amino acids 2209-2248 and sequenced the PCR products directly. The deduced amino acid sequences were compared with the prototype HCV-J. Isolates with four or more deviations from the prototype were defined as "mutant" type, those with one to three substitutions as "intermediate" type, and those matching the prototype as "wildtype." Of the 22 HCV-1b isolates, 6 were wildtype, 11 intermediate type, and 5 mutant type. Both of the SRs were intermediate type. The 20 TRs and NRs were distributed among mutant (5), intermediate (9), and wildtype (6). Of the five patients with mutant virus, four were NR and one a TR. Variation in NS5a(2209-2248) fails to predict interferon responsiveness in this cohort of American patients infected with HCV-1b. Thus, the utility of this sequence as a predictor of interferon responsiveness appears to be specific to Japanese patients and may reflect differences between patient groups in treatment regimens, host genetic background, or alterations in the interferon signaling pathway induced by surrounding sequences within or outside NS5a. Overall, NS5a is not as integral a determinant of interferon responsiveness as previously suggested.

Abstract
OBJECTIVE Hepatitis C virus (HCV) is a well recognized cause of hepatocellular carcinoma (HCC). The pathogenic significance of HCV genotypes in hepatocarcinogenesis is undefined. The aim of this study was to investigate the genotypic distribution and viremic level of HCV in patients with HCV-associated cirrhosis with or without HCC. METHODS A total of 28 HCV-infected patients with HCC (HCC+) and 38 patients with HCV-associated cirrhosis without HCC (HCC-) were studied. HCV genotype was assessed by the genotype-specific polymerase chain reaction (PCR) method of Okamoto and restriction fragment length polymorphism (RFLP) of the 5' untranslated region (5' UTR). Hepatitis C viremia was quantitated with the branched-chain DNA (bDNA) assay. RESULTS Using the Okamoto method, we found genotype 1b in 64% of the HCC+ group and 74% of the HCC- group, 36% of the HCC+ group and 16% of the HCC- group were coinfected with a combination of genotype 1b and another genotype. Using the RFLP method, we found genotype 1b in 41% of the HCC+ group and in 24% of the HCC- group. Other genotypes accounted for 18% of the HCC+ group and 55% of the HCC- group; no combination genotypes were identified. Poor concordance occurred between the two genotyping methods. Mean bDNA levels were not significantly different between the two groups. CONCLUSIONS Our study demonstrates that no particular HCV genotypes were associated with HCC and genotype did not appear to influence the development of HCV-associated HCC.

Abstract
Fibrosing cholestatic hepatitis (FCH) has recently been described after solid organ transplantation in patients with hepatitis C virus (HCV) infection. Typically, FCH is characterized by an ominous clinical course leading to progressive hepatic failure and death if liver transplantation is not performed. Two HCV-infected patients underwent cadaveric renal transplantation for end-stage renal disease resulting from membranous nephropathy and diabetic nephropathy. The time intervals between transplantation and the biopsy diagnosis of FCH for the two patients were 7 months and 10 years. Both patients presented with jaundice, hyperbilirubinemia, and mild-to-moderate elevations in serum aspartate aminotransferase. One patient was also found to have type II mixed cryoglobulinemia. Interferon-alpha therapy was begun after a diagnosis of FCH was established by liver biopsy. Liver test abnormalities normalized rapidly. When cholestatic hepatic deterioration develops in an HCV-infected organ allograft recipient, the diagnosis of FCH should be considered and a liver biopsy performed. Our observations indicate that FCH can respond to antiviral therapy.

Abstract
Such nonpercutaneous routes of hepatitis C virus (HCV) transmission as sexual and perinatal spread are relatively inefficient. Several observations have been cited to support a role for sexual transmission of hepatitis C. Approximately 10% of persons with reported cases of acute hepatitis C in the United States report a history of potential sexual exposure. Anecdotal cases of sexual transmission have been reported, and HCV nucleotide sequence homology has been observed in viral isolates from sexual partners. Similarly, the prevalence of HCV infection is increased in groups with a high risk of exposure to sexually transmitted viral infections. Other observations, however, weigh against sexual transmission of HCV infection. Sexual transmission is negligible in sex-partner studies; alternative risk factors account for many cases of apparent sexual transmission between sexual partners; the prevalence of HCV infection in high-risk groups is much lower than that of other sexually transmitted infections; and the risk of apparently sexually transmitted HCV infection does not always correlate with intensity and duration of sexual exposure. The United States Public Health Service has estimated that the risk of sexual transmission is approximately 5%, well below the risk of sexual transmission of hepatitis B or human immunodeficiency virus (HIV). Similarly, perinatal HCV infection, though documented to occur, is unusual, except in babies born to mothers with very high levels of HCV RNA, including mothers with concomitant HIV infection. Weighing many, often conflicting reports, the United States Public Health Service has estimated that the likelihood of perinatal infection is low, on the order of 5% to 6%, and that breast feeding does not increase the risk of HCV infection in infants of mothers with hepatitis C. Current data do not support household exposure as a risk for HCV infection.

Abstract
To evaluate response rates to 3, 5, or 10 million units (MU) of interferon alfa-2b, given thrice weekly, and to determine whether higher doses of interferon increase the likelihood or durability of the response, a multicenter, randomized trial was performed at nine academic medical centers in the United States. Two hundred forty eight patients with chronic hepatitis C were randomized to receive 3, 5, or 10 MU of interferon alfa-2b thrice weekly for 12 weeks. Based on the alanine aminotransferase (ALT) response at treatment-week 12, the patients were rerandomized to additional therapy at the same or at increased doses for an additional 12 to 36 weeks; in the case of no response to the highest dose, the patients were discontinued from the study. Serum ALT concentrations and liver histology were measured. The overall complete response rates to 3, 5, or 10 MU were not different at treatment-week 12 (31% vs. 42% vs. 40%, not significant). The majority of week-12 responders continued to respond during additional treatment. When the treatment was discontinued, 15.4% to 19.0% of patients maintained their response. Of the nonresponders to 3 MU at week 12, who were continued on 3 MU for an additional 12 weeks, none responded. However, response to additional therapy occurred in 12% of week-12 nonresponders, whose dose was escalated from 3 or 5 MU to 10 MU. The only baseline features associated with the treatment response were the absence of fibrosis or cirrhosis on the pretreatment liver biopsy and viral genotype. We conclude that the initial response to interferon in patients with chronic hepatitis C is not increased by treatment with higher doses of the drug. Patients who do not respond to 3 MU by treatment-week 12 will not respond with continued therapy at that dose; however, a proportion of patients who do not respond to 12 weeks of treatment with 3 or 5 MU may respond to higher doses. Although the long-term sustained response rates are marginally increased with interferon doses above 3 MU three times per week, the side effects are difficult to tolerate. The analysis of baseline factors in relation to response identified no single baseline factor associated with a low-enough response rate to warrant withholding interferon therapy from patients with chronic hepatitis C.

Abstract
BACKGROUND Remifentanil, a new mu-opioid agonist with an extremely short duration of action, is metabolized by circulating and tissue esterases; therefore, its clearance should be relatively unaffected by changes in hepatic or renal function. This study was designed to determine whether severe hepatic disease affects the pharmacokinetics or pharmacodynamics of remifentanil. METHODS Ten volunteers with chronic, stable, severe hepatic disease and awaiting liver transplantation and ten matched controls were enrolled. Each subject was given a 4-h infusion of remifentanil. The first five pairs received 0.0125 microgram x kg(-1) x min(-1) for 1 h followed by 0.025 microgram x kg(-1) x min(-1) for 3 h; the second five pairs received double these infusion rates. During and after the infusion, arterial blood was obtained for pharmacokinetic analyses, and the ventilatory response to a hypercarbic challenge was assessed. Simultaneous pharmacokinetic and pharmacodynamic analyses were performed. The pharmacokinetics were described using a one-compartment intravenous infusion model, and ventilatory depression was modelled using the inhibitory E(max) model. The pharmacokinetics of the metabolite GR90291 were determined using noncompartmental methods. RESULTS There were no differences in any of the pharmacokinetic parameters for remifentanil or GR90291 between the two groups. The subjects with liver disease were more sensitive to the ventilatory depressant effects of remifentanil. The EC(50) values (the remifentanil concentrations determined from simultaneous pharmacokinetic/pharmacodynamic analyses to depress carbon dioxide-stimulated minute ventilation by 50%) in the control and hepatic disease groups were 2.52 ng/ml (95% confidence interval 2.07-2.97 ng/ml) and 1.56 ng/ml (95% confidence interval 1.37-1.76 ng/ml), respectively. CONCLUSIONS The pharmacokinetics of remifentanil and GR90291 are unchanged in persons with severe, chronic liver disease. Such patients may be more sensitive to the ventilatory depressant effects of remifentanil, a finding of uncertain clinical significance, considering the extremely short duration of action of the drug.

Abstract
BACKGROUND Better treatments for chronic hepatitis B are needed. Lamivudine, the (-)enantiomer of 3'-thiacytidine, is a potent inhibitor of hepatitis B virus (HBV). METHODS In a double-blind trial, we randomly assigned 32 patients with chronic hepatitis B (including 17 who had no response to earlier treatment with interferon) to receive 25, 100, or 300 mg of oral lamivudine daily for 12 weeks. The patients were then followed for 24 additional weeks. All the patients had hepatitis B antigen in serum. RESULTS Levels of HBV DNA became undetectable (< or = 1.5 pg per milliliter) in 70 percent of the patients who received the 25-mg dose of lamivudine and 100 percent of those treated with the 100-mg or 300-mg dose. In most patients, HBV DNA reappeared after therapy was completed; however, six patients (19 percent), including five who had not responded to interferon, had sustained suppression of HBV DNA accompanied by normalization of alanine aminotransferase levels. Hepatitis B e antigen disappeared in four of these six patients (12 percent), three of whom had had no response to interferon. Levels of HBV DNA fell in all patients, including those who had had high levels at base line or normal alanine aminotransferase levels at base line, but sustained responses were more likely in patients with initially low HBV DNA levels and high alanine aminotransferase levels. During and after therapy, alanine aminotransferase levels at least doubled in five patients (50 percent) given the 25-mg dose and eight patients (36 percent) given the 100-mg or 300-mg dose. Minor adverse events occurred that were not related to the dose, as did transient, asymptomatic elevations of amylase, lipase, and creatine kinase levels. CONCLUSIONS In a preliminary trial, 12 weeks of lamivudine therapy was well tolerated, and daily doses of 100 mg and 300 mg reduced HBV DNA to undetectable levels.

Abstract
The 1980s represented a decade of breakthroughs for the development of hepatitis vaccines. Plasma-derived and then recombinant hepatitis B vaccines were developed and introduced, killed hepatitis A vaccine was developed, and the virologic tools were discovered with which to lay the groundwork for a vaccine against hepatitis C. Even as the focus of the 1990s shifts toward antiviral therapy of chronic viral hepatitis, we cannot afford to neglect the importance of prevention by vaccination. Better vaccines and improved vaccination strategies for preventing hepatitis A and B will continue to demand research investment, and the most meager toehold will have to be exploited and pursued aggressively if a practical, effective hepatitis C vaccine is to be developed.

Abstract
The product of the pre-S plus S gene of hepatitis B virus appears to be more immunogenic in mice than the S-gene product (HBsAg) alone. Therefore, we tested the immunogenicity in healthy adults of a hepatitis B vaccine containing the 'middle protein' gene product of pre-S2 plus S (pre-S vaccine). We compared the immunogenicity of three doses of the pre-S vaccine with that of a commercially available recombinant hepatitis B vaccine (Recombivax-HB); 87 seronegative adults were randomized to receive 12 micrograms (group 1), 24 micrograms (group 2), or 48 micrograms (group 3) of the pre-S vaccine or 10 micrograms of Recombivax-HB (group 4) by deltoid injection at 0, 1 and 6 months. Antibody to HBsAg (anti-HBs) appeared after booster vaccination in > or = 94% of vaccinees. Immunogenicity was best in recipients of 48 micrograms of the pre-S vaccine and Recombivax-HB, and geometric mean titres (GMT) for the pre-S vaccine were higher than those for Recombivax-HB only at the pre-S vaccine dose of 48 micrograms (group 3). Antibody to pre-S2 developed in 75% of the pre-S2 vaccine recipients (not in Recombivax-HB recipients) within 7 months. These findings indicate that the pre-S vaccine is immunogenic in healthy adults but that a dose of 48 micrograms of the current formulation is required to equal or exceed the immunogenicity of currently available, recombinant S-only vaccine. Studies in non-responders to S-only vaccines will be necessary to define an immunological advantage of the pre-S vaccines, and additional assessments will be necessary to determine whether anti-pre-S2 enhances protective efficacy.

Abstract
Chronic non-A, non-B hepatitis (NANBH) is a common and often progressive liver disease. Based on current serological tests, hepatitis C virus (HCV) infection is responsible for most cases. Interferon-alpha (IFN) treatment at a dose of 3 x 10(6) units given three times per week for 24 weeks has been shown to be effective in normalizing serum alanine aminotransferase (ALT) levels and reducing hepatic inflammation in approximately 40% of these patients. The purpose of this study was to identify pretreatment characteristics in patients with chronic hepatitis C(CH-C) which would best predict a favourable response to IFN treatment (normalization of serum ALT). One hundred and sixty-three adult patients who had participated in a large multicentre treatment trial were included in the study group; 84 had been treated with 3 x 10(6) units of recombinant IFN-alpha-2b (rIFN) subcutaneously three times per week for 24 weeks and 79 patients had been treated with 1 x 10(6) units rIFN in the same dosage schedule. Forty-one pretreatment historical, clinical, laboratory and histological variables were evaluated. In addition, early biochemical improvement during treatment was evaluated as a predictor of ultimate response. Univariate analysis identified six variables (dose, dose m-2, weight, body surface area, ongoing ethanol use, white blood cell count and the presence of symptoms) as potential predictors of response (two-tailed, P < 0.15). By multivariate analysis, however, only the 3 x 10(6) dose of rIFN was independently predictive of response (P < 0.01). When the analysis of response was confined to those patients who received treatment with 3 x 10(6) units of rIFN, seven variables [body weight, surface area, dose m-2, current ethanol use, serum albumin and the presence of chronic persistent hepatitis (CPH) on entry liver biopsy] were more frequent in patients who responded to therapy. In a multivariate model, only CPH and body weight predicted an increased likelihood of response (P < 0.01). However, the model was not a sensitive predictor of response as only 18% of the study group had CPH on liver biopsy. A decrease in serum ALT levels within the first 12-16 weeks of rIFN treatment was found to be the strongest indicator of an ultimate response to treatment. Thus, assessment of early response to IFN treatment is the only practical means of predicting complete response and avoiding prolonged and unnecessary therapy in those with little chance of response.

Abstract
In a randomized, controlled trial that demonstrated the efficacy of interferon alfa-2b 3 million units three times a week for 24 weeks in controlling chronic hepatitic C (non-A, non-B), the Sickness Impact Profile (SIP) was used to evaluate the impact of disease and treatment on health-related quality of life (HRQOL). The SIP was self-administered by 160 patients before treatment, at the end of treatment, and at the study endpoint. Before treatment, patients with chronic hepatitis C scored significantly (P < 0.05) higher (worse) than an historical control group of the general population in mean total SIP score and in all categories except eating. The highest degree of impairment was observed in the work, sleep and rest, and recreation and pastimes categories. After treatment, patients who received interferon alfa-2b had significant (P < or = 0.05) improvement in work, sleep and rest, and recreation and pastimes scores. Numerical improvement was observed in total score, physical and psychosocial dimension scores, and most individual category scores. Mean SIP scores were unchanged or slightly worsened in untreated control patients. In responders (patients with improvement in serum alanine aminotransferase levels), the largest improvement was seen in work scores. The SIP appears to be a reliable and valid instrument for describing the impact of chronic hepatitis C on HRQOL but lacks disease-specificity and the ability to reflect clinically relevant changes. Thus the SIP is not the best instrument to evaluate the HRQOL effects of treatment with interferon alfa-2b in patients with chronic hepatitis C.

Abstract
Hepatitis B virus (HBV) variants with precore mutation(s) resulting in the absence of HBeAg production have been associated with the occurrence of fulminant hepatitis in Japan, Israel, and southern Europe, where the prevalence of this HBV strain appears common. In areas such as United States, where HBV infection is not endemic, the role of this mutant virus in fulminant hepatitis is unknown. We developed an amplification refractory mutation detection system to detect specifically the presence of the G to A mutation at nucleotide position 1898, which is the most frequently observed mutation resulting in a precore stop codon. In addition, this method provided a quantitative measurement of the relative ratio of one strain to the other. Using this system, we tested HBV strains for the presence of the stop codon mutation in sera from 40 cases of fulminant hepatitis B occurring in the United States. Serum HBV DNAs from 28 patients were analyzed successfully. A mixture of wild-type and mutant strains in various ratios were observed in 15 patients, wild type exclusively in 11, and mutant exclusively in 2. Four of these patients had undergone liver transplantation for HBV-associated cirrhosis and developed fulminant HBV-associated hepatitis after transplantation. Pre- and posttransplant serum samples from one patient were analyzed: a mixture of wild-type and mutant HBV strains was detected in both samples. Our study demonstrated that both wild-type and mutant HBV strains are associated with fulminant hepatitis, and that in some patients in the United States, factors other than precore mutations contribute to the development of fulminant hepatitis.

Abstract
OBJECTIVE To study the effect of cytomegalovirus immune globulin (CMVIG) on prevention of cytomegalovirus (CMV) disease and its complications in patients receiving liver transplants. DESIGN Randomized, multicenter, placebo-controlled, double-blind trial. SETTING Four university-affiliated transplant centers in Boston (Boston Center for Liver Transplantation). PATIENTS One hundred forty-one liver transplant recipients completed the study. INTERVENTION CMVIG or placebo (1% albumin) given in a dose of 150 mg/kg body weight within 72 hours of the transplant, then at weeks 2, 4, 6, and 8, and at 100 mg/kg at weeks 12 and 16. MEASUREMENTS Patients were observed for 1 year after transplantation for the development of CMV infection, disease, pneumonia, as well as for opportunistic fungal infections, graft survival, and mortality. Weekly cultures were taken of urine, buffy coat, and throat wash for CMV for 2 months, then monthly, and at any clinical illness. RESULTS Using a Cox proportional hazards model, CMVIG was shown to reduce severe CMV-associated disease (multi-organ CMV disease, CMV pneumonia, or invasive fungal disease associated with CMV infection) from 26% to 12% (relative risk, 0.39; 95% CI, 0.17 to 0.89). When we controlled for the use of monoclonal antibodies to T cells (OKT3), CMVIG use was still protective (relative risk, 0.39; CI, 0.17 to 0.90). Rates of CMV disease were reduced from 31% to 19% (relative risk, 0.56; CI, 0.3 to 1.1) in CMVIG recipients although no effect on rates of CMV infection, graft survival, or patient survival at 1 year were shown. When we controlled for the urgency of transplantation and OKT3 use, a reduction in CMV disease (relative risk, 0.22; CI, 0.06 to 0.81) was shown for globulin recipients for all serologic groups except for the highest risk group (the CMV-seropositive donor, CMV-seronegative group). CONCLUSION CMVIG reduced the rate of severe CMV-associated disease in patients undergoing orthotopic liver transplantation. No effect of CMVIG on CMV donor-positive, recipient-negative liver transplant recipients was shown, suggesting a need for additional prophylactic strategies.

Abstract
BACKGROUND Hepatic histological responses described in hepatitis C virus (HCV) infection include bile duct damage, lymphoid follicles and/or aggregates in portal tracts, large- and small-droplet fat, Mallory body-like material in hepatocytes, liver cell dysplasia and multinucleation, and activation of sinusoidal inflammatory cells. The specificity of these lesions for HCV infection is uncertain. METHODS In two multicenter trials of recombinant interferon alfa therapy for chronic hepatitis C and B, the frequency of these eight lesions in pretherapy and posttherapy liver biopsy specimens was examined to determine the set of features, if any, that distinguishes HCV from hepatitis B virus (HBV) infection. The lesions were scored in 317 HCV biopsy specimens and 299 HBV specimens. RESULTS Stepwise logistic regression determined a set of three features more likely to be seen in HCV than in HBV infection: bile duct damage [odds ratio (OR), 4.7; 95% confidence interval (Cl), 1.8-12.3], lymphoid follicles and/or aggregates (OR, 2.4; 95% Cl, 1.2-4.7), and large-droplet fat (OR, 2.4; 95% Cl, 1.4-4.1). A fourth lesion, Mallory body-like material, was seen only in HCV biopsy specimens (OR, 71.6; 95% Cl, 4.4-996.1). CONCLUSIONS These four histological lesions are useful pathological parameters in the diagnosis of liver disease caused by HCV.

Abstract
To assess the impact of hepatitis B virus on health workers, the authors studied baseline prevalences of hepatitis B serologic markers and undertook prospective surveillance to assess hepatitis B attack rates in 837 health workers and 994 blood-donor controls between 1977 and 1982, before the introduction of hepatitis B vaccine. The baseline prevalence of all hepatitis B markers was 14% in health workers and 6% in controls (p < 0.001); exposure to hepatitis B virus was related to the intensity of blood exposure and its duration. In contrast, the frequency of exposure to hepatitis A virus, a nonblood-borne agent, was lower in health workers (11%) than in controls (16%) (p < 0.01) and increased as a function of age. Multivariate logistic regression analysis identified occupational categories with frequent blood contact, rather than duration of exposure, as being the dominant variable for exposure to hepatitis B virus; for hepatitis A virus exposure, age was the most significant variable. Among health workers susceptible to hepatitis B, the incidence of new definite hepatitis B infections was 1.0% per year in 362 health workers (804 person-years of follow-up observation) with frequent blood contact versus 0% per year in 258 health workers (534 person-years of observation) with limited blood contact (p = 0.017). For definite plus probable cases combined, the incidence of new hepatitis B infections was 1.5% per year versus 0.2% per year for the groups with frequent and limited blood exposures, respectively (p = 0.0013). There were no new cases of hepatitis A or B or seroconversions in controls and only one case of hepatitis A acquired outside the hospital by a health worker. These data confirm the high prevalence of hepatitis B exposure and document in a prospective study the high incidence over time of new hepatitis B virus infections in health workers unprotected by vaccination. Such findings reiterate the need for aggressive vaccination programs in health workers exposed to blood.

Abstract
The Boston Center for Liver Transplantation has accumulated one of the larger series of liver allograft recipients. This review has provided an opportunity to examine recent pronouncements by Medicare regarding patient selection and survival and to question whether the current allocation scheme best utilizes a scarce supply of donor liver allografts. Patients with primary biliary cirrhosis, sclerosing cholangitis, and metabolic derangements have enjoyed excellent survival: in aggregate, 78.9% at 1 year. In contrast, patients suffering from acute hepatic failure, patients requiring life support, or patients with primary graft failure who need a second liver transplant did poorly compared with other recipient groups: 45% 1-year survival. This center's experience reflects a more realistic expectation of patient survival because it considers the high-risk recipient by diagnosis and urgency status. This study also suggests that assessment of outcome should be a component of allocation planning in the future.

Abstract
To assess the contribution of the recently identified hepatitis C virus to chronic liver diseases of unknown cause and chronic hepatitis attributed by exclusion to non-A, non-B hepatitis, we tested for antibody to hepatitis C in hepatitis B surface antigen-negative patients with a spectrum of chronic liver diseases. Antibody to hepatitis C virus, a marker of hepatitis C infection, was detected with a first-generation radioimmunoassay at the following frequencies in the following patient groups: 69% of transfusion-associated non-A, non-B hepatitis; 53% of non-transfusion-associated non-A, non-B hepatitis; 26% of hepatitis B surface antigen-negative hepatocellular carcinoma; 8% of cryptogenic cirrhosis; 5% to 7% of autoimmune chronic liver diseases; 19% of patients with miscellaneous types of chronic liver disease; and 0.67% of healthy controls. Among non-transfusion-associated cases, 81% with a history of intravenous drug use but only 18% with occupational exposure as health workers had antibody to hepatitis C virus. Among cases of hepatocellular carcinoma, 63% of Japanese patients but only 11% of American patients had evidence of hepatitis C infection. Comparison in a subgroup of 79 serum samples of a second-generation radioimmunoassay with the first-generation assay demonstrated a 12% increase in antibody frequency from 30% to 42%. We conclude that hepatitis C plays a substantial role in transfusion-associated and non-transfusion-associated non-A, non-B hepatitis as well as in hepatocellular carcinoma, especially in Japan, a limited role in cryptogenic cirrhosis, and essentially no role in autoimmune chronic liver diseases. Application of more sensitive immunoassays will increase the frequency of antibody seropositivity in all subgroups, but relative distinctions among risk groups are likely to remain.

Abstract
BACKGROUND AND METHODS Chronic hepatitis B is a common and often progressive liver disorder for which there is no accepted therapy. To assess the efficacy of treatment with interferon, we randomly assigned patients with chronic hepatitis B to one of the following regimens: prednisone for 6 weeks followed by 5 million units of recombinant interferon alfa-2b daily for 16 weeks; placebo followed by 5 million units of interferon daily for 16 weeks; placebo followed by 1 million units of interferon daily for 16 weeks; or observation with no treatment. RESULTS Hepatitis B e antigen and hepatitis B viral DNA disappeared from serum significantly more often in the patients given prednisone plus interferon (16 of 44 patients, or 36 percent) or 5 million units of interferon alone (15 of 41; 37 percent) than in the untreated controls (3 of 43; 7 percent; P less than 0.001); the difference between those given 1 million units of interferon (7 of 41; 17 percent) and the controls was not significant. The strongest independent predictor of a response to treatment was the amount of hepatitis B viral DNA in serum at entry (P less than 0.0001). Of the 38 patients who responded to interferon, 33 (87 percent) had normal serum aminotransferase levels after therapy; 11 patients who responded (29 percent), but no controls, lost the hepatitis B surface antigen. Blinded histologic assessment revealed a significant improvement in periportal necrosis in the treated patients (P = 0.03). CONCLUSIONS In chronic hepatitis B, treatment with interferon alfa-2b (5 million units per day for 16 weeks) was effective in inducing a sustained loss of viral replication and achieving remission, assessed biochemically and histologically, in over a third of patients. Moreover, in about 10 percent of the patients treated with interferon, hepatitis B surface antigen disappeared from serum.

Abstract
One hundred thirty-one patients followed at the New England Hemophilia Center (Worcester, MA) were tested for antibody to hepatitis C virus (HCV). All but two had used factor concentrate that had not undergone viral inactivation; two patients had used only cryoprecipitate. The overall prevalence of HCV antibody positivity was 76.3%. There was no significant difference in age or the amount of non-heat-treated factor concentrate used between the group that was HCV antibody positive and negative. There was also no significant difference between aminotransferase levels in the two groups. There was a positive association between HCV antibody and the presence of antibody to hepatitis B core antigen and antibody to human immunodeficiency virus. A group of 31 patients were tested twice for HCV antibody at intervals of 35 to 71 months. In this subset, 25 were repeatedly seropositive, 4 were repeatedly seronegative, and 2 went from seropositive to seronegative. These data confirm the previous impression that non-A, non-B hepatitis is a major sequela to the use of pooled coagulation factor concentrates. HCV infection may account for most of the chronic liver disease observed in this population. Anti-HCV testing of plasma donors and improved methods of viral inactivation should prevent new cases from developing.

Abstract
Chronic hepatitis C (non-A, non-B hepatitis) is a common and often progressive viral liver disease. To assess the efficacy of therapy with the antiviral agent interferon alfa, we randomly assigned 166 patients with chronic hepatitis C to treatment with either 3 million or 1 million units of recombinant interferon alfa three times weekly for 24 weeks, or to no treatment. The probability of normalization or near normalization of the serum alanine aminotransferase levels after six months of interferon therapy was 46 percent in patients treated with 3 million units of interferon (P less than 0.001) and 28 percent in those treated with 1 million units (P less than 0.02), but only 8 percent in untreated patients. The serum alanine aminotransferase level became completely normal in 22 of the 26 patients (85 percent) who responded to treatment with 3 million units of interferon and 9 of the 16 patients (56 percent) who responded to treatment with 1 million units. The patients who received 3 million units of interferon had histologic improvement because of the regression of lobular and periportal inflammation. Relapse within six months after the completion of treatment occurred in 51 percent of the patients treated with 3 million units of interferon and 44 percent of those treated with 1 million units. We conclude that a 24-week course of interferon therapy is effective in controlling disease activity in many patients with hepatitis C, although relapse after the cessation of treatment is common.

Abstract
In previous studies of the antibody response to hepatitis B vaccine in 598 subjects who received a full course of vaccination, we observed a bimodal response, with about 14 percent producing less than approximately 1000 radioimmunoassay (RIA) units. An analysis of the major histocompatibility complex (MHC) HLA and complement types of 20 of the subjects with the lowest responses indicated a greater-than-expected number of homozygotes for the extended or fixed MHC haplotype [HLA-B8, SC01, DR3]. This finding suggested that the lack of a normal response was a recessive MHC-linked trait. In this study, we prospectively vaccinated five homozygotes and nine heterozygotes for this haplotype in the expectation that the homozygotes would produce much lower levels of antibody than the heterozygotes. When the antibody response was assessed two months after the third injection, four of the five homozygotes had produced very low levels (approximately 1000 units or less) of antibody (mean, 467 RIA units; range, less than 8 to 1266), whereas all nine heterozygotes produced more than 2500 RIA units (mean, 15,608; range, 2655 to 28,900) (P less than 0.01). We conclude that the usual response to hepatitis B surface antigen is due to the presence of a dominant immune-response gene in the MHC and that a low response is due to the absence of such a gene and the presence on both chromosomes of MHC haplotypes (such as [HLA-B8, SC01, DR3]) that indicate such a response.

Abstract
A specific assay has been developed for a blood-borne non-A, non-B hepatitis (NANBH) virus in which a polypeptide synthesized in recombinant yeast clones of the hepatitis C virus (HCV) is used to capture circulating viral antibodies. HCV antibodies were detected in six of seven human sera that were shown previously to transmit NANBH to chimpanzees. Assays of ten blood transfusions in the United States that resulted in chronic NANBH revealed that there was at least one positive blood donor in nine of these cases and that all ten recipients seroconverted during their illnesses. About 80 percent of chronic, post-transfusion NANBH (PT-NANBH) patients from Italy and Japan had circulating HCV antibody; a much lower frequency (15 percent) was observed in acute, resolving infections. In addition, 58 percent of NANBH patients from the United States with no identifiable source of parenteral exposure to the virus were also positive for HCV antibody. These data indicate that HCV is a major cause of NANBH throughout the world.

Abstract
We tested the safety and long-term immunogenicity of two of the early investigative lots of a recombinant-yeast-derived hepatitis B vaccine in immunocompetent adults. Three 10-micrograms doses of recombinant hepatitis B vaccine (Merck Sharp & Dohme Research Laboratories, West Point, PA) were administered by deltoid intramuscular injection at time 0, 1, and 6 months to 65 seronegative adult health workers. Following a complete three-injection course, 98% of vaccinees acquired anti-HBs, 97% at levels greater than 10 mlU/ml, and 95% maintained such "protective" antibody levels at 1 year. At 2 years, 93% retained antibody, but only 68% had levels greater than 10 mlU/ml. In those who responded to vaccination by achieving any detectable level of antibody, the peak geometric mean titer of anti-HBs, measured at 9 months, was 741 +/- 6 mlU/ml; the geometric mean titer fell to 348 +/- 6 at 1 year and to 66 +/- 7 at 2 years. Side effects were trivial, and levels of yeast antibody, as measured by radioimmunoassay, were not changed from prevaccine levels. No serious adverse effects were encountered, and neither type B nor non-B hepatitis occurred in any vaccine. These findings demonstrate that the recombinant yeast hepatitis B vaccine is safe and immunogenic but that 10 micrograms of the early investigative lots of the recombinant vaccine is less immunogenic than 20 micrograms of the plasma-derived vaccine. Recipients of early investigative vaccine lots should be considered for booster vaccination with currently available, more immunogenic vaccine lots.

Abstract
A patient with hemophilia A and transfusion-associated end-stage chronic liver disease underwent orthotopic liver transplantation. He had no requirement for exogenous factor VIII replacement during the 27 mo he survived. Although his hemophilia was cured, he had antibodies to the human immunodeficiency virus; ultimately he died of complications arising from acquired immunodeficiency syndrome. Liver transplantation for cirrhotic hemophiliacs can free them of the need for antihemophilic-factor therapy; however, application of this approach may be limited by the high prevalence of human immunodeficiency virus infection in multitransfused hemophiliacs.

Abstract
We evaluated 100 asymptomatic blood donors with serum alanine aminotransferase (ALT) levels exceeding 0.83 mu kat/L, for evidence of liver disease or risk factors for non-A, non-B hepatitis and followed serum ALT levels for another 6 months. In 92 donors completing the study, ALT elevations occurred once in 33%, intermittently in 36%, persistently in 28%. Twenty-two donors were obese, 5 had clinical and biochemical evidence of alcoholic liver disease, and 45 drank alcohol regularly; 1 had hemochromatosis, and another, myopathy. In 22 no cause for elevated serum ALT levels was found. The presence or absence of risk of acquiring hepatitis did not correlate with the pattern of ALT elevations or the identification of another cause for the elevated ALT levels. In 92 blood donors with an initially elevated ALT level, two-thirds have intermittent or persistent elevations; most approximately 20% have no apparent cause for the elevations other than possible non-A, non-B hepatitis. These findings may be helpful in counseling and following blood donors with elevated ALT levels.
